After a painful divorce, forty-two-year-old interior designer Lauren Mitchell returns to Sweetwater Parish with nothing but her grandmother’s crumbling Victorian house and the weight of failure. She expects the old town to remember every detail of the life she left behind, but what she finds instead is steady, patient strength in the form of Rick Caldwell, a forty-four-year-old contractor and single father.

As Lauren begins the physical work of restoring the house—peeling back layers of wallpaper, repairing leaks, and uncovering hidden family history—Rick’s quiet faith and careful craftsmanship begin to challenge the walls she has built around her own heart. Together they face town gossip, the demands of Rick’s young daughter Maya, and the constant pull of Lauren’s old life in the city.

Through shared coffee on the porch, late-night repairs in the rain, and the slow rediscovery of community and church, Lauren must decide whether she is only passing through Sweetwater Parish or whether she is finally ready to build a life that will last.

A story of second chances, restored homes, and the patient work of healing, Sweetwater Parish Sunrise is the first book in the Sweetwater Parish Hearts series.
